The brief

Harlow & Finch is a concept brief for an independent British menswear label working out of Stroud. Two collections a year, twelve pieces each, sold direct from the workshop. The brief asked for a storefront that read closer to a tailor's lookbook than a mass-market shop — with Shopify quietly handling inventory and checkout underneath.

Design decisions

The four specific calls that defined this build.

Killed every plugin we could

The previous theme carried eight active plugins doing what twenty lines of custom Liquid does. Plugin-driven stores look templated because they are templated. Ripped them out before laying down a single new section.

Cart drawer rebuilt for sub-200ms open

The old drawer animated in over three seconds and shipped 90kb of JS. Replaced with a transform-only motion that hits sub-200ms on mid-range Android. Cart conversion is mostly about removing seconds.

Editorial PDP, not a Shopify PDP

Cut the standard thumbnails-left, info-right layout. New layout opens with a full-bleed garment shot, then a sticky size selector that follows the scroll. Reads as a magazine spread, not a template.

Lifestyle hover swap on every card

Each collection card swaps from product shot to lifestyle on hover. Atmosphere without an extra page-load. Shopify can do this — most theme builders just don't bother wiring the second image.

The stack

Every tool chosen on purpose, with a reason that beat the obvious alternative.

Framework
Shopify Liquid + Tailwind

Keep Shopify for checkout and inventory, replace everything above the cart with custom Liquid + Tailwind. No theme upgrade lock-in.

CMS
Native Shopify + custom Liquid for editorial

No second CMS to maintain. The workshop already has a Shopify login they know.

Payments
Shopify Payments + Shop Pay

Shop Pay one-tap checkout lifts conversion ~15% on returning buyers. Free with Shopify.

Email
Klaviyo for the AW list

Two letters a year — Klaviyo is overkill in capability but its Shopify segmentation is the cleanest in the market.

Analytics
Shopify analytics + Plausible

Plausible covers the marketing-page side without cookies. Shopify covers the funnel side. No Google needed.

Performance
<145kb on the PDP, <90kb on home

Most boutique stores ship 400kb+ on a PDP. The performance budget was set before the design started.
